converting char array to string
// Convert char array to String in Java
class Util
{
public static void main(String[] args)
{
char[] chars = {'T', 'e', 'c', 'h', 'i', 'e', ' ',
'D', 'e', 'l', 'i', 'g', 'h', 't'};
String string = new String(chars);
System.out.println(string);
}
}
